[xoreos-git] [xoreos/xoreos] 406a56: ACTIONSCRIPT: Add stacked registers

Vsevolod Kremianskii noreply at github.com
Sat Feb 23 12:04:44 CET 2019


  Branch: refs/heads/master
  Home:   https://github.com/xoreos/xoreos
  Commit: 406a56509611ec579ed515256cc84f3f83050037
      https://github.com/xoreos/xoreos/commit/406a56509611ec579ed515256cc84f3f83050037
  Author: patrick <nostritius at googlemail.com>
  Date:   2019-02-23 (Sat, 23 Feb 2019)

  Changed paths:
    M src/aurora/actionscript/avm.cpp
    M src/aurora/actionscript/avm.h

  Log Message:
  -----------
  ACTIONSCRIPT: Add stacked registers


  Commit: a9fc66c722636caa6c35dc6e6762b153fa5ee8f2
      https://github.com/xoreos/xoreos/commit/a9fc66c722636caa6c35dc6e6762b153fa5ee8f2
  Author: patrick <nostritius at googlemail.com>
  Date:   2019-02-23 (Sat, 23 Feb 2019)

  Changed paths:
    M src/aurora/actionscript/asbuffer.cpp
    M src/aurora/actionscript/function.cpp
    M src/aurora/actionscript/function.h

  Log Message:
  -----------
  ACTIONSCRIPT: Add indexed function arguments


  Commit: 023ce4e0c5cbac4a735ce33edfd4200209a3394a
      https://github.com/xoreos/xoreos/commit/023ce4e0c5cbac4a735ce33edfd4200209a3394a
  Author: patrick <nostritius at googlemail.com>
  Date:   2019-02-23 (Sat, 23 Feb 2019)

  Changed paths:
    M src/aurora/actionscript/asbuffer.cpp

  Log Message:
  -----------
  ACTIONSCRIPT: Add push and pop of registers on function call


  Commit: d5ba982b2279731cbd0e53171e01ef13af453b97
      https://github.com/xoreos/xoreos/commit/d5ba982b2279731cbd0e53171e01ef13af453b97
  Author: patrick <nostritius at googlemail.com>
  Date:   2019-02-23 (Sat, 23 Feb 2019)

  Changed paths:
    M src/aurora/actionscript/object.cpp

  Log Message:
  -----------
  ACTIONSCRIPT: Check in hasMember also super class


  Commit: eef19878bcc44eedf4608facfa62401bb43ac367
      https://github.com/xoreos/xoreos/commit/eef19878bcc44eedf4608facfa62401bb43ac367
  Author: patrick <nostritius at googlemail.com>
  Date:   2019-02-23 (Sat, 23 Feb 2019)

  Changed paths:
    M src/aurora/actionscript/object.cpp

  Log Message:
  -----------
  ACTIONSCRIPT: In getMember check also super class


  Commit: 36fe505608c4ce4f695d6716917e5c22190b2c7d
      https://github.com/xoreos/xoreos/commit/36fe505608c4ce4f695d6716917e5c22190b2c7d
  Author: patrick <nostritius at googlemail.com>
  Date:   2019-02-23 (Sat, 23 Feb 2019)

  Changed paths:
    M src/aurora/actionscript/asbuffer.cpp

  Log Message:
  -----------
  ACTIONSCRIPT: Load every time this variable


  Commit: a2319d3c537712223b5b7dabb7d5d610b50c402c
      https://github.com/xoreos/xoreos/commit/a2319d3c537712223b5b7dabb7d5d610b50c402c
  Author: patrick <nostritius at googlemail.com>
  Date:   2019-02-23 (Sat, 23 Feb 2019)

  Changed paths:
    M src/aurora/actionscript/asbuffer.cpp

  Log Message:
  -----------
  ACTIONSCRIPT: Add proto creation for actionExtends


  Commit: 6bb9638c0501d3cb1e812c77d56cde89305ca9ac
      https://github.com/xoreos/xoreos/commit/6bb9638c0501d3cb1e812c77d56cde89305ca9ac
  Author: patrick <nostritius at googlemail.com>
  Date:   2019-02-23 (Sat, 23 Feb 2019)

  Changed paths:
    M src/aurora/actionscript/variable.cpp

  Log Message:
  -----------
  ACTIONSCRIPT: Enable string concatenation using + operator


  Commit: 3028c827240214d17761da3d771263856ff14863
      https://github.com/xoreos/xoreos/commit/3028c827240214d17761da3d771263856ff14863
  Author: patrick <nostritius at googlemail.com>
  Date:   2019-02-23 (Sat, 23 Feb 2019)

  Changed paths:
    M src/aurora/actionscript/asbuffer.cpp

  Log Message:
  -----------
  ACTIONSCRIPT: Fix addition order in actionAdd2


  Commit: 42d1710111e64c1e07306d9b88131a10e80f703b
      https://github.com/xoreos/xoreos/commit/42d1710111e64c1e07306d9b88131a10e80f703b
  Author: patrick <nostritius at googlemail.com>
  Date:   2019-02-23 (Sat, 23 Feb 2019)

  Changed paths:
    M src/aurora/actionscript/asbuffer.cpp

  Log Message:
  -----------
  ACTIONSCRIPT: Replace SeekableSubReadStream through readStream


  Commit: 301d7e0952076b700c00e7985dec0623dc223550
      https://github.com/xoreos/xoreos/commit/301d7e0952076b700c00e7985dec0623dc223550
  Author: patrick <nostritius at googlemail.com>
  Date:   2019-02-23 (Sat, 23 Feb 2019)

  Changed paths:
    M src/aurora/actionscript/variable.cpp
    M src/aurora/actionscript/variable.h

  Log Message:
  -----------
  ACTIONSCRIPT: Convert numbers to strings on calling asString()


  Commit: 011e4b398ed56cffdaac099933797e196fd2d90f
      https://github.com/xoreos/xoreos/commit/011e4b398ed56cffdaac099933797e196fd2d90f
  Author: patrick <nostritius at googlemail.com>
  Date:   2019-02-23 (Sat, 23 Feb 2019)

  Changed paths:
    M src/aurora/actionscript/variable.cpp

  Log Message:
  -----------
  ACTIONSCRIPT: On + return a string if one of the variables is a string


  Commit: 5681dac65fe8a4bb551705024d01ba7290dae318
      https://github.com/xoreos/xoreos/commit/5681dac65fe8a4bb551705024d01ba7290dae318
  Author: patrick <nostritius at googlemail.com>
  Date:   2019-02-23 (Sat, 23 Feb 2019)

  Changed paths:
    M src/aurora/actionscript/asbuffer.cpp

  Log Message:
  -----------
  ACTIONSCRIPT: Reset return value after method call


  Commit: 83702385ad71b9023fcd1c2e42dfb76d9f952448
      https://github.com/xoreos/xoreos/commit/83702385ad71b9023fcd1c2e42dfb76d9f952448
  Author: patrick <nostritius at googlemail.com>
  Date:   2019-02-23 (Sat, 23 Feb 2019)

  Changed paths:
    M src/aurora/actionscript/asbuffer.cpp

  Log Message:
  -----------
  ACTIONSCRIPT: Finish if return value was set


  Commit: c2f14178d900d9df7af2e4453bd53ad141fe4d7e
      https://github.com/xoreos/xoreos/commit/c2f14178d900d9df7af2e4453bd53ad141fe4d7e
  Author: patrick <nostritius at googlemail.com>
  Date:   2019-02-23 (Sat, 23 Feb 2019)

  Changed paths:
    M src/aurora/actionscript/avm.cpp
    M src/aurora/actionscript/avm.h

  Log Message:
  -----------
  ACTIONSCRIPT: Implement gotoAndPlay function


  Commit: b8e5ba974992718089cf6c3e139c62f040f75287
      https://github.com/xoreos/xoreos/commit/b8e5ba974992718089cf6c3e139c62f040f75287
  Author: patrick <nostritius at googlemail.com>
  Date:   2019-02-23 (Sat, 23 Feb 2019)

  Changed paths:
    M src/aurora/actionscript/variable.cpp
    M src/aurora/actionscript/variable.h

  Log Message:
  -----------
  ACTIONSCRIPT: Add constant asObject method


  Commit: 66f8ca7a3b58d91ee5f0eed7b864b1acbc12415f
      https://github.com/xoreos/xoreos/commit/66f8ca7a3b58d91ee5f0eed7b864b1acbc12415f
  Author: patrick <nostritius at googlemail.com>
  Date:   2019-02-23 (Sat, 23 Feb 2019)

  Changed paths:
    M src/aurora/actionscript/object.cpp
    M src/aurora/actionscript/object.h

  Log Message:
  -----------
  ACTIONSCRIPT: Make hasMember constant


  Commit: 7f4362bf2444bfa6408c061546c38235e4196010
      https://github.com/xoreos/xoreos/commit/7f4362bf2444bfa6408c061546c38235e4196010
  Author: Bob Hall <rjh405 at gmail.com>
  Date:   2019-02-23 (Sat, 23 Feb 2019)

  Changed paths:
    M src/engines/nwn2/door.cpp
    M src/engines/nwn2/door.h
    M src/engines/nwn2/placeable.cpp
    M src/engines/nwn2/placeable.h
    M src/engines/nwn2/trigger.cpp
    M src/engines/nwn2/trigger.h

  Log Message:
  -----------
  NWN2: Inherit Trap class with Door, Placeable, and Trigger

This is to make Script function calls cleaner.


  Commit: 679d510650143af82314c2ffb576e64ee63bdc42
      https://github.com/xoreos/xoreos/commit/679d510650143af82314c2ffb576e64ee63bdc42
  Author: Bob Hall <rjh405 at gmail.com>
  Date:   2019-02-23 (Sat, 23 Feb 2019)

  Changed paths:
    M src/engines/nwn2/objectcontainer.cpp
    M src/engines/nwn2/objectcontainer.h
    M src/engines/nwn2/script/function_tables.h
    M src/engines/nwn2/script/functions.h
    M src/engines/nwn2/script/functions_object.cpp
    M src/engines/nwn2/trap.cpp
    M src/engines/nwn2/trap.h

  Log Message:
  -----------
  NWN2: Add getIsTrapped() script call


  Commit: 7da634d9d315ba5b030d6d155c97aef61eea396b
      https://github.com/xoreos/xoreos/commit/7da634d9d315ba5b030d6d155c97aef61eea396b
  Author: Bob Hall <rjh405 at gmail.com>
  Date:   2019-02-23 (Sat, 23 Feb 2019)

  Changed paths:
    M src/engines/nwn2/script/function_tables.h
    M src/engines/nwn2/script/functions.h
    M src/engines/nwn2/script/functions_object.cpp

  Log Message:
  -----------
  NWN2: Get and set trap active state script functions


  Commit: 2af62c68812c3f54aa06ac3d4718bd323920668f
      https://github.com/xoreos/xoreos/commit/2af62c68812c3f54aa06ac3d4718bd323920668f
  Author: Bob Hall <rjh405 at gmail.com>
  Date:   2019-02-23 (Sat, 23 Feb 2019)

  Changed paths:
    M src/engines/nwn2/script/function_tables.h
    M src/engines/nwn2/script/functions.h
    M src/engines/nwn2/script/functions_object.cpp

  Log Message:
  -----------
  NWN2: getTrapBaseType scripting function


  Commit: 8c482956d4c96ca010d29b1f1fb92525146641d8
      https://github.com/xoreos/xoreos/commit/8c482956d4c96ca010d29b1f1fb92525146641d8
  Author: Vsevolod Kremianskii <vkremianskii at gmail.com>
  Date:   2019-02-23 (Sat, 23 Feb 2019)

  Changed paths:
    M src/engines/kotorbase/gui/chargeninfo.cpp

  Log Message:
  -----------
  KOTOR: Fix random crash when selecting a class in character generation


Compare: https://github.com/xoreos/xoreos/compare/c63240c196df...8c482956d4c9



More information about the xoreos-git mailing list